titleOfInvention Microcurrent electrical stmulator by galvanic current
abstract The present invention relates to a microcurrent stimulator using calvanic electricity.n n n In the neuromuscular stimulator of retarded myalgia, the maneuvering means manually operated inside the hand-held tubular outer cylinder, and the calvanic electricity generating means with frictionally inserted copper electrode in the zinc electrode tube, and the calvanic electric energy. By combining the magnetic pole means of the tourmaline tip to generate a current by operating the calvanic electricity generating means by the starting means to generate electricity and the current, anion and far infrared rays emitted by the activation of tourmaline by the generated electric energy And by applying a physical stimulus to the pain area, it is possible to alleviate the delayed muscle pain without any other uncurrent supply.
